项目描述是面试中的一个重要环节,它有助于面试官了解应聘者的技术深度和项目经验。程序员在面试时有效描述自己做过的项目包括以下几个要点:准备详实的项目背景介绍、阐述个人在项目中的具体职责、强调在项目中使用的关键技术以及创新点、展示问题解决能力和项目成果。强调个人职责的部分尤为关键,因为它能够让面试官清楚地了解你在团队中扮演的角色,以及你对项目成功的具体贡献。
一、项目背景的准备
选择合适的项目描述
在描述项目之前,选择合适的项目进行介绍是基础。应选择与岗位相关、个人作用明显和成果显著的项目。
描述项目背景
开始描述项目时,首先要介绍项目的背景。这包括项目的目标、所解决的问题、影响的用户和业务领域等。
二、详述个人具体职责
阐述个人角色
具体说明自己在项目中的角色,比如项目负责人、技术负责人或是核心开发成员等。
描述个人职责
具体描述在项目中的工作职责,包括负责的功能模块、参与的设计决策和技术实现等。
三、关键技术与创新点阐述
描述技术细节
需要介绍在项目中使用到的关键技术、框架和工具,以及为何选择这些技术。
强调创新与难点克服
突出任何的技术创新点和在项目中遇到的技术难题以及解决方法。
四、问题解决能力和项目成果展示
描述影响与贡献
讲述自己在项目中的具体技术实施如何影响了整个项目或产品。
展现项目成果
最后,总结项目取得的成果,包括提升效率、用户反馈、商业成功或是技术突破等。
通过上述核心内容,程序员可以在面试时更加高效和专业地描述自己过往的项目经验,并同时展现自己的专业技术能力及团队合作精神。这不仅能够帮助面试官全面地评估应聘者的实际能力,也能够增加面试者本人的成功机会。
相关问答FAQs:
Q: 有什么技巧可以帮助程序员在面试中生动地描述自己做过的项目?
A: 无论是在面试中还是其他场合,程序员在描述自己的项目时需要准确而生动地传达自己的经验和技能。以下是几种有效描述项目的技巧:
-
拆解项目: 在开始描述项目之前,将项目分解成关键任务和里程碑。这样可以让面试官更好地理解您在项目中的贡献。
-
使用具体数据: 使用具体的数据和指标来支持自己的描述。例如,您可以提到您成功优化的代码行数、提高的性能百分比或收到的用户积极反馈。
-
突出技术亮点: 强调项目中的关键技术亮点。例如,如果您使用了一种新的框架或技术,可以重点提及它,并解释为什么它对项目的成功至关重要。
-
分享挑战与解决方案: 描述您在项目中面临的挑战,并展示您如何有效解决这些问题。这可以展示您的解决问题能力和技术见解。
-
强调团队合作: 如果您在项目中与团队合作,强调您的合作能力和如何与他人合作实现项目目标。
通过运用这些技巧,程序员可以有效且有趣地描述自己做过的项目,并给面试官留下深刻印象。记住,在描述项目时要简明扼要,并尽量使用非技术性的语言,以便更广泛地被理解。